Colorado Man Charged for June Shooting in New York City

by Adam Devine

NEW YORK CITY, NY – The New York City Police Department has apprehended a suspect in relation to an earlier assault.

Khalil Smith, a 24-year-old male from Colorado Springs, CO, was arrested and charged on Monday, at 6:30 PM.

Charges against Smith include attempted murder, assault, and criminal possession of a weapon. The arrest follows an incident on Friday, June 2, 12:40 AM, where a 28-year-old male victim was shot during a verbal dispute on 51 Chrystie Street.

The victim, who drove himself to NYC Health and Hospitals/Bellevue, survived a gunshot wound to the left cheek and a graze wound to the back of the neck.

The police are currently continuing with further proceedings and investigations related to the case.
